I have not been out in about 9 days been nasty here. I do not think it is the actual inlet. When i was going out it almost daily. There was good water north of the bridge south of the bridge a lot of water just spread out. In other words shallow. Actually in the inlet i marked some 29 to 30 foot stuff in spots. A north to north east wind gives that inlet a fit.... I drove over the bridge white water from the sea marker to the bridge about a good mile and about 3/4 mile wide. The deep water kinda runs at a angle in the inlet not straight in. The tide runs hard bringing sea sand in and runs harder bringing muck from the sound going out with about a 1 foot tide drop or less.
